Dr. Ethan Bortniker, M.D. completed the 7 year BA/MD program at Boston University followed by internal medicine residency at Boston Medical Center. After a year as a hospitalist at Boston Medical Center, Dr Bortniker pursued Gastroenterology fellowship at University of Connecticut where he stayed on as faculty for 3 years actively participating in teaching, research activities in colon cancer prevention, director of motility program, and earned an MBA from UConn.
In 2019, life brought Dr Bortniker to the sunshine of southern California where he joined faculty at UCSD and San Diego VA.
Dr Bortniker has pursued additional clinical training in medical hypnotherapy for patients with Gastrointestinal disorders. Prior to joining Coastal Gastroenterology, Dr Bortniker spent one year with a private practice in Palm Springs.
Dr Bortniker practices general Gastroenterology with an interest in motility, disorders of the brain gut access, prevention of GI tract cancers, liver disease, and general endoscopy including colonoscopy, egd, and capsule endoscopy.
